Lexus USA May 2008 Sales Report

Lexus sales in the US had another down month, dropping 19.6% since when compared to last May. Here’s the breakdown: 2008 2007 % Change IS250/350/F 5,420 5,722 -8.8 ES350 6,831 8,572 -23.3 GS350/460/450h 1,708 2,043 -19.5 SC430 216 410 -49.3 LS460/600h L 2,115 3,196 -36.3 Total Cars 16,290 19,943 -21.3 RX350/400h 8,082 9,798 -20.6 GX470 …

Lexus LF-A Racing Prototype completes Nürburgring 24h Race

The Lexus LF-A racing prototype finished the Nürburgring 24H race in 121st place, mostly due to some extended pitstops. Over the 24 hours, the LF-A managed 100 laps, 48 back of the winning Porsche 911 GT3 RSR. Motor Trend has a nice recap of the race, including this bit on the Lexus prototype: Did you …

Lexus US Price Increases

Lexus vehicles will see a bump in their prices by the end of this month, here’s a full table with the increases: Increase New Price IS 250 Manual $300 $30,855 IS 250 Auto $300 $32,025 IS 250 AWD $300 $34,485 IS 350 $300 $36,305 ES 350 $300 $34,120 SC 430 $900 $66,355 GS 350 $400 …
